Why Cold Galvanized Spray Paint Is Necessary

I’ve found that cold galvanized spray paint is necessary because it gives metal a strong layer of protection against rust and corrosion. When I use it on exposed steel, iron, or repaired metal surfaces, it helps create a barrier that keeps moisture and air from damaging the material. That means my metal parts last longer and stay in better condition, even in tough outdoor environments.

I also like that it is very practical for touch-ups and quick repairs. Instead of replacing a whole metal piece, I can spray cold galvanized coating directly onto damaged or bare spots and restore protection fast. For me, that saves time, effort, and money while still helping maintain a clean, durable finish.

Another reason I rely on it is that it improves the life of equipment, fences, pipes, and other metal surfaces I want to preserve. In my experience, using cold galvanized spray paint is a simple step that prevents bigger problems later. It’s a smart way to protect metal and reduce maintenance over time.

My Buying Guides on Cold Galvanized Spray Paint

What I Look for First

When I shop for cold galvanized spray paint, I start by checking whether it is really designed for rust protection and metal repair. I want a product that can bond well to bare metal and damaged galvanized surfaces. In my experience, the best sprays clearly mention corrosion resistance, zinc content, and suitability for outdoor use.

Why Zinc Content Matters to Me

I always pay attention to the zinc percentage because it affects how well the spray protects the metal. A higher zinc content usually gives better anti-rust performance. If I am using it on fences, pipes, brackets, or steel tools, I prefer a formula that offers strong sacrificial protection.

Surface Compatibility I Check

Before buying, I make sure the spray works on the exact surface I need. Some products are made for steel, iron, or welded areas, while others are better for touch-ups on galvanized metal. I have learned that a good match between the spray and the surface makes the finish last much longer.

Drying Time and Ease of Use

I like a spray paint that dries quickly because it saves time and reduces dust sticking to the surface. I also check whether the can has a comfortable nozzle and gives an even spray pattern. In my experience, a smooth application makes a big difference, especially when I am covering larger areas.

Durability and Weather Resistance

For me, durability is one of the most important buying factors. I want the coating to hold up against rain, sunlight, moisture, and general wear. If the paint is going outdoors, I look for claims of UV resistance and long-term corrosion protection.

Coverage and Finish

I always consider how much area one can will cover. Some sprays offer better value because they cover more square footage with fewer coats. I also think about the finish—whether I want a matte, metallic, or dull galvanized look. Matching the finish to the existing metal helps the repair look more natural.

Safety and Application Notes

I make sure the product has clear safety instructions, especially about ventilation and protective gear. Since I often use spray paint in workshops or garages, I prefer products with easy-to-follow directions. I also check whether the can recommends surface cleaning, priming, or multiple coats before use.

My Final Buying Tip

If I had to choose one rule, I would say this: I buy cold galvanized spray paint that offers strong rust protection, good adhesion, and reliable outdoor durability. When I combine those three features with easy application, I usually end up with a product that performs well and lasts longer.
